Dante Shadowmere has one mission: infiltrate the five-clan alliance, steal every secret, and walk home to his Pride.
He doesn’t expect the head of security to be a wolf-phoenix hybrid who pins him to the floor with gold fire in her fists — and makes his panther drop to its belly and purr.

Raven Steele trusts no one. Especially not the scarred operative who surrendered at her gate with intel too valuable to ignore, a jaw sharp enough to cut glass, and hands that keep finding reasons to touch her.

She lets him inside the wards. Inside the war room. Inside the residence she sealed with her own fire. He backs her into the map table at midnight and traces the battle lines on her collarbone with his mouth. She lets him. She pulls him closer. She burns gold so hot the wards flicker.

Every interrogation ends with her straddling his lap. Every accidental touch turns into his hands fisted in her hair, his breath ragged against her throat, his body pressed so close she can feel his panther rumbling under his skin.

But the Hollow is in his blood. The prophecy says his hand kills her. His hands are currently sliding under her shirt in the dark — and neither of them is stopping.

Reader’s Note:Enemies-to-lovers paranormal spy romance with a morally gray panther hero who can''t keep his hands off the phoenix hybrid he was sent to destroy. One-click — the shadows bite back. Guaranteed HEA.

Surrendered to Shadows is Book 4 in the Blood Moon Covenant series. Standalone romance. No cliffhanger.
